Innovations from Mobile World Congress (MWC) 2025: The MWC 2025 unveiled a range of groundbreaking gadgets, including Xiaomi's detachable camera module, Realme's smartphone compatible with DSLR lenses, and SunLED's indoor sunlight-mimicking device


 

  • How will Xiaomi’s detachable camera module revolutionize smartphone photography?
  • Xiaomi's introduction of a detachable camera module, unveiled at Mobile World Congress 2025, represents a significant advancement in smartphone photography. This innovation, known as the Xiaomi Modular Optical System, offers several key features that could revolutionize the way users capture images with their smartphones:

    1. Enhanced Image Quality with Larger Sensors

    The detachable module integrates a 100-megapixel Light Fusion X sensor with a Micro Four Thirds (M4/3) size, which is substantially larger than typical smartphone sensors. This increase in sensor size allows for improved image quality, better low-light performance, and greater depth of field control, bringing smartphone photography closer to professional standards.

    2. Versatile and High-Quality Optics

    Equipped with a 35mm f/1.4–f/11 lens, the module provides users with versatile shooting options, from shallow depth-of-field portraits to detailed landscape shots. The adjustable aperture enhances creative control, allowing photographers to adapt to various lighting conditions and artistic preferences.

    3. Seamless Integration via LaserLink Technology

    Xiaomi's proprietary LaserLink communication technology enables real-time, high-speed data transfer between the detachable lens and the smartphone. This ensures that the user experience remains fluid and responsive, akin to using a built-in camera, without noticeable lag or connectivity issues.

    4. Modular Design for Customization

    The magnetic attachment system allows users to easily swap or remove the camera module, offering flexibility in how they use their device. This modular approach not only reduces the bulk associated with high-end camera systems when not in use but also opens the door for future accessory expansions, such as attaching different lenses or other photography tools.

    5. Bridging the Gap Between Smartphones and Professional Cameras

    By combining the computational power of smartphones with high-quality detachable optics, Xiaomi's system blurs the lines between mobile devices and professional photography equipment. This integration allows users to achieve professional-grade photography without the need for separate, bulky camera gear.

    In summary, Xiaomi's detachable camera module has the potential to transform smartphone photography by offering enhanced image quality, versatile shooting options, seamless integration, and modular customization. This innovation could make professional-level photography more accessible to a broader audience, further solidifying smartphones as powerful tools for both casual and serious photographers.



  • Can Realme’s DSLR-compatible smartphone compete with professional cameras?
  • Realme's introduction of a smartphone concept compatible with DSLR lenses, unveiled at Mobile World Congress 2025, represents a notable innovation in mobile photography. This concept allows users to attach full-sized DSLR lenses directly to their smartphones, aiming to bridge the gap between mobile devices and professional cameras.

    Key Features of Realme's DSLR-Compatible Smartphone Concept:

    • Interchangeable Lens Mount: The smartphone features an M-mount system, enabling the attachment of various DSLR lenses, thereby offering users flexibility in focal lengths and aperture settings.

    • Large Image Sensor: Equipped with a custom 1-inch Sony sensor, the device aims to enhance image quality by capturing more light and detail compared to standard smartphone sensors.

    Potential Advantages:

    • Enhanced Image Quality: The combination of high-quality DSLR lenses and a larger sensor can lead to improved image resolution, better low-light performance, and greater depth-of-field control.

    • Creative Flexibility: Photographers can utilize specialized lenses, such as macro or telephoto, to achieve specific artistic effects not typically possible with built-in smartphone lenses.

    Considerations and Challenges:

    • Ergonomics and Portability: Attaching large DSLR lenses may affect the balance and portability of the smartphone, potentially diminishing the convenience that mobile photography offers.

    • Compatibility and Integration: Ensuring seamless communication between the smartphone's software and a wide range of DSLR lenses could present technical challenges, affecting autofocus performance and image processing.

    • Market Adoption: As a concept device, it remains uncertain whether this innovation will reach mass production or appeal to a broad consumer base.

    Conclusion:

    While Realme's DSLR-compatible smartphone concept showcases the potential to elevate mobile photography by integrating professional-grade lenses, it currently does not fully replace the capabilities and versatility of traditional DSLR cameras. However, it signifies a step toward more advanced mobile imaging solutions, potentially appealing to photography enthusiasts seeking a blend of convenience and quality.



  • How does SunLED’s indoor sunlight-mimicking device improve health and well-being?
  • SunLED's indoor sunlight-mimicking device leverages near-infrared (NIR) lighting technology to emulate the beneficial aspects of natural sunlight, offering several health and well-being advantages:
  • 1. Physical Health Enhancement

    • Immune System Support: Exposure to NIR light has been associated with improved immune function, aiding the body's ability to combat illnesses.

    • Wound Healing: NIR light therapy has been shown to promote tissue repair and accelerate wound healing processes.

    2. Mental Well-Being Improvement

    • Mood Regulation: By simulating natural sunlight, SunLED's technology can help regulate mood, potentially reducing symptoms of depression and anxiety.

    • Cognitive Performance: Exposure to NIR light may enhance cognitive functions, including attention and memory, contributing to overall mental clarity.

    3. Sleep Quality Enhancement

    • Circadian Rhythm Regulation: Mimicking natural sunlight indoors helps maintain proper circadian rhythms, leading to improved sleep patterns and overall restfulness

    Incorporating SunLED's sunlight-mimicking devices into indoor environments offers a holistic approach to health by addressing both physical and mental aspects, thereby enhancing overall well-being.
